93% of devs use AI tools now and we're measurably slower, what is going on by Background-Bass6760 in programming

[–]codear 0 points1 point  (0 children)

i used to be in the top 5 most productive people on my large team. both code added and code reviewed.

now i get about 10-20 medium to large code reviews each day. each of these is at least partly done by ai. not reviewed by uploader. looks convincing but just like with the generated images where kids have 3 arms and 7 fingers there's always something very wrong about these. it's subtle and it's 60% of the time there. my senses have to be dialed to 11 and the bugs are... you can see no human has written them, unless they were suddenly struck by amnesia. but hey, it compiles, so it is right.

tests written opportunistically to prove that the code that works - works. but even without trying i often see scenarios where the outcome would be incorrect because of that amnesia bug.

so i no longer write code. i review ai slop.

Why’s this not the standard by Traditional-Word5154 in NoOneIsLooking

[–]codear 0 points1 point  (0 children)

cylindrical side and occasionally rear view mirrors are in most cars in Europe.

i believe there's a legal reason why American mirrors are flat and say "objects in mirror are closer than they appear"

Motherboard had no M.2 hole for my small SSD, had to make do by SingleDivorcedMom666 in techsupportmacgyver

[–]codear 0 points1 point  (0 children)

there's carrier / adapter / bracket boards for that which your motherboard might have been shipped with

these look either like regular length m.2 sticks that have a dedicated m.2 port and extra holes, or its just a piece of pcb with holes on both ends that you use to "extend" a shorter device..
